Read moreOverall it was good. What I didn't like was the items in salad area were not labeled. There was one item which we asked another customer what it was & they said it was shredded carrots, had raisins & potato sticks on top. It was good but I think it was chicken salad with the carrots & raisins in it. My issue is if someone was a vegetarian that might tick them off. I have a gluten allergy and although they said to inform them, I really dont know what that would do as the person serving the meats took a pork rib, started cutting it on the cutting board, when we questioned the ingredients he said it was coated with wheat. At least he knew, then just plopped the next piece of gluten free meat in its exact locations & just stated cutting it completely contaminating it.
